Source code for pysb.export.stochkit

"""
Module containing a class to return the StochKit XML equivalent of a model

Contains code based on the `gillespy <https://github.com/JohnAbel/gillespy>`
library with permission from author Brian Drawert.

For information on how to use the model exporters, see the documentation
for :py:mod:`pysb.export`.
"""
from pysb.export import Exporter, CompartmentsNotSupported
from pysb.core import as_complex_pattern, Expression, Parameter
from pysb.bng import generate_equations
import numpy as np
import sympy
import re
from collections import defaultdict
import itertools
try:
    import lxml.etree as etree
    pretty_print = True
except ImportError:
    import xml.etree.ElementTree as etree
    import xml.dom.minidom
    pretty_print = False
